Los Angeles: End-of-the-world disaster flick "2012" opened over the weekend with three-day ticket sales of USD65 million, according to preliminary studio estimates issued Sunday. With a production budget of at least $200 million, the film stars John Cusack. The story postulates that the end date of the ancient Mayan calendar, which runs out in 2012, will bring a worldwide catastrophe.
2012`s haul easily topped the Friday-Sunday Box-Office rankings. IANS
